DescriptionThe Cincinnati VA Medical Center has a requirement for the renovation of the Hot Lab in Room C212 located in building one to improve workflow efficiency, replace aged components, update casework, address hazardous materials, and support nuclear medicine preparation needs. The existing fume hood is obsolete and will be replaced with a modern preparation enclosure placed on the new countertop. Additional improvements include ceiling replacement, power/data updates, and casework modernization.
The contractor shall provide all labor, materials, equipment, abatement, testing, and supervision required for the renovation of the Hot Lab. Work shall include demolition, hazardous material abatement, casework replacement, ceiling replacement, power and data infrastructure improvements, plumbing modifications, and installation of a new preparation enclosure.

All responsible sources may submit a quotation, which will be considered by the agency.
Â
At the time of submission of quotes, and at the time of award of any contract, the offeror must represent to the contracting officer that it is an SDVOSB eligible under this subpart, small business concern under the North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) code assigned to the acquisition and certified SDVOSB listed in the SBA certification database at https://search.certifications.sba.gov.
Â
A joint venture may be considered eligible if it meets the requirements in 13 CFR part 128, and the managing joint venture partner makes the representations. To receive a benefit under the Veterans First Contacting Program, an otherwise eligible SDVOSB/VOSB certified pursuant to 13 CFR 128, must also meet SBA requirements at 13 CFR parts 121, 125, and 128 including the nonmanufacturer rule requirements at 13 CFR 121.406(b) and limitations on subcontracting at 13 CFR 125.6. The nonmanufacturer rule (see 13 CFR 121.406) and the limitations on subcontracting requirements apply to all SDVOSB and VOSB set-aside and sole source contracts above the micro-purchase threshold. In addition, an offeror shall submit a certification of compliance to be considered eligible for any award under this part (see 819.7004). Pursuant to 38 USC 8127(g), any business concern that is determined by VA to have willfully and intentionally misrepresented a company s SDVOSB status is subject to debarment from contracting with the Department for a period of not less than five years.
